analyzer: look through casts in taint sanitization [PR112974,PR112975]
PR analyzer/112974 and PR analyzer/112975 record false positives
from the analyzer's taint detection where sanitization of the form
if (VALUE CMP VALUE-OF-WIDER-TYPE)
happens, but wasn't being "noticed" by the taint checker, due to the
test being:
(WIDER_TYPE)VALUE CMP VALUE-OF-WIDER-TYPE
at the gimple level, and thus taint_state_machine recording
sanitization of (WIDER_TYPE)VALUE, but not of VALUE.
Fix by stripping casts in taint_state_machine::on_condition so that
the state machine records sanitization of the underlying value.
gcc/analyzer/ChangeLog:
PR analyzer/112974
PR analyzer/112975
* sm-taint.cc (taint_state_machine::on_condition): Strip away
casts before considering LHS and RHS, to increase the chance of
detecting places where sanitization of a value may have happened.
gcc/testsuite/ChangeLog:
PR analyzer/112974
PR analyzer/112975
* gcc.dg/plugin/plugin.exp (plugin_test_list): Add
taint-pr112974.c and taint-pr112975.c to analyzer_kernel_plugin.c.
* gcc.dg/plugin/taint-pr112974.c: New test.
* gcc.dg/plugin/taint-pr112975.c: New test.
